Commit c44a6dee authored by Stephane Nicoll's avatar Stephane Nicoll

Merge pull request #17782 from vpavic

* pr/17782:
  Add dependency management for IBM DB2 JDBC driver

Closes gh-17782
parents 66e1a0a1 cb3efc1e
...@@ -54,6 +54,7 @@ ...@@ -54,6 +54,7 @@
<couchbase-client.version>2.7.9</couchbase-client.version> <couchbase-client.version>2.7.9</couchbase-client.version>
<couchbase-cache-client.version>2.1.0</couchbase-cache-client.version> <couchbase-cache-client.version>2.1.0</couchbase-cache-client.version>
<dependency-management-plugin.version>1.0.8.RELEASE</dependency-management-plugin.version> <dependency-management-plugin.version>1.0.8.RELEASE</dependency-management-plugin.version>
<db2-jdbc.version>11.5.0.0</db2-jdbc.version>
<derby.version>10.14.2.0</derby.version> <derby.version>10.14.2.0</derby.version>
<dropwizard-metrics.version>4.1.0</dropwizard-metrics.version> <dropwizard-metrics.version>4.1.0</dropwizard-metrics.version>
<ehcache.version>2.10.6</ehcache.version> <ehcache.version>2.10.6</ehcache.version>
...@@ -716,6 +717,11 @@ ...@@ -716,6 +717,11 @@
<artifactId>hazelcast-spring</artifactId> <artifactId>hazelcast-spring</artifactId>
<version>${hazelcast.version}</version> <version>${hazelcast.version}</version>
</dependency> </dependency>
<dependency>
<groupId>com.ibm.db2</groupId>
<artifactId>jcc</artifactId>
<version>${db2-jdbc.version}</version>
</dependency>
<dependency> <dependency>
<groupId>com.jayway.jsonpath</groupId> <groupId>com.jayway.jsonpath</groupId>
<artifactId>json-path</artifactId> <artifactId>json-path</artifactId>
......
...@@ -361,6 +361,11 @@ ...@@ -361,6 +361,11 @@
<artifactId>h2</artifactId> <artifactId>h2</artifactId>
<scope>test</scope> <scope>test</scope>
</dependency> </dependency>
<dependency>
<groupId>com.ibm.db2</groupId>
<artifactId>jcc</artifactId>
<scope>test</scope>
</dependency>
<dependency> <dependency>
<groupId>com.jayway.jsonpath</groupId> <groupId>com.jayway.jsonpath</groupId>
<artifactId>json-path</artifactId> <artifactId>json-path</artifactId>
......
...@@ -44,8 +44,8 @@ import static org.assertj.core.api.Assertions.assertThat; ...@@ -44,8 +44,8 @@ import static org.assertj.core.api.Assertions.assertThat;
*/ */
class DatabaseDriverClassNameTests { class DatabaseDriverClassNameTests {
private static final Set<DatabaseDriver> EXCLUDED_DRIVERS = Collections.unmodifiableSet( private static final Set<DatabaseDriver> EXCLUDED_DRIVERS = Collections
EnumSet.of(DatabaseDriver.UNKNOWN, DatabaseDriver.ORACLE, DatabaseDriver.DB2, DatabaseDriver.DB2_AS400, .unmodifiableSet(EnumSet.of(DatabaseDriver.UNKNOWN, DatabaseDriver.ORACLE, DatabaseDriver.DB2_AS400,
DatabaseDriver.INFORMIX, DatabaseDriver.HANA, DatabaseDriver.TERADATA, DatabaseDriver.REDSHIFT)); DatabaseDriver.INFORMIX, DatabaseDriver.HANA, DatabaseDriver.TERADATA, DatabaseDriver.REDSHIFT));
@ParameterizedTest(name = "{0} {2}") @ParameterizedTest(name = "{0} {2}")
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ment